Senior UI Developer

Procoor - New Cairo, Cairo

Applicants for
1 open position
Experience Needed:
More than 3 years
Career Level:
Experienced (Non-Manager)
Job Type:
Freelance / Project
1 open position
About the Job
  • We are looking for a Senior UI Developer who is motivated to combine the art of design with the art of programming.
  • Responsibilities will include translation of the UI/UX designs to actual code that will produce visual elements of the application.
  • You will work with the UI/UX designer and bridge the gap between design and technical implementation, taking an active role on both sides and defining how the application looks as well as how it works.

What you'll do:

  • Turning static design components and elements into living style guides to be used by our developers.
  • Combining the pre-made components and elements to make highly efficient and performant interfaces.
  • Work closely with our product and design teams, as well as other engineers.
  • Write highly reusable code, and thinking about how to build better systems of abstraction.
  • Build reusable code and libraries for future use.
  • Ensure the technical feasibility of UI/UX designs.
  • Optimize application for maximum speed and scalability.
  • Assure that all user input is validated before submitting to back-end.
Job Requirements

What you'll do:

  • Awesome coding skills and Computer Science fundamentals.
  • Experience in a fast-paced work environment. You ship quality code quickly.
  • Proficient working knowledge of HTML5 / CSS3.
  • Experience building responsive applications and websites.
  • Experience working on design systems.
  • Familiarity with UI framework.
  • Basic understanding of server-side CSS pre-processing platforms, such as LESS and SASS.
  • Proficient understanding of client-side scripting and JavaScript frameworks, including jQuery.
  • Proficient understanding of cross-browser compatibility issues and ways to work around them.
  • Proficient understanding of code versioning tools, such as {{Git / Mercurial / SVN}}
  • Good understanding of SEO principles and ensuring that application will adhere to them.
  • Good taste (you don't have to be a designer)
  • Good understanding of web animations.

Bonus Points:

  • Startup experience.
  • Experience with one or more modern javascript frameworks.
  • Contribute to open source.
  • A degree in CS or related field from a premier institute.


  • Javascript, HTML, CSS, jQuery, Sass
About this Company

ProCoor is coordination & management system specially designed by engineering and construction professionals for the construction industry, ProCoor was established in 2001 by an experienced team of entrepreneurs.

See all Careers and Jobs at Procoor
Signup for an employer account and Post your Jobs!